EDITORS COMMENTS
This photograph captures the beloved English comedian Dan Leno in his iconic role as Mother Goose in a 1903 pantomime production. The Edwardian-era image showcases Leno, dressed in an extravagant Mother Goose costume, complete with a large hat adorned with goose feathers and a long, flowing skirt. The comedian's expressive face is filled with mischief and humor, as he playfully interacts with a pet goose perched on his arm. Pantomime, a popular theatrical tradition in the UK, was known for its elaborate costumes, music, dance, and comedy. Dan Leno was a master of the art, renowned for his ability to bring laughter and joy to audiences with his cross-dressing performances and quick wit. In Mother Goose, he took on the dual role of the title character and the comic villain, ensuring a delightful mix of slapstick humor and heartfelt moments. The photograph, from The Michael Diamond Collection at Mary Evans Picture Library, offers a glimpse into the world of early 20th-century English theatre and the enduring appeal of Dan Leno's comedic talents. The image is a testament to the power of live entertainment and the timeless charm of pantomime, which continues to captivate audiences to this day.
